摘要: 我们可以用下面的方法创建一个DockPanel 1: DockPanel dock = new DockPanel();然后将它付给content对象 1: Content = dock将ctrl控件当作dock的children属性赋值 1: dock.Children.Add(ctrl)最终设置ctrl控件的设置为dock的某一边 1: Dock.... 阅读全文
posted @ 2012-11-02 16:14 xx++ 阅读(224) 评论(0) 推荐(0) 编辑
摘要: 我们来看下一个例子,这个例子将在一个button中放置一个stackpanel,然后在放置多个对象: 1: private void StackInButton() 2: { 3: Button btn = new Button(); 4: btn.HorizontalAlignment = System.Windows.Horizon... 阅读全文
posted @ 2012-11-01 08:07 xx++ 阅读(259) 评论(0) 推荐(0) 编辑
摘要: 我们将在本章讲解面板Stack和Wrap,首先我们来看下他们的继承结构: 1: UIElement 2: FrameworkElement 3: Panel(abstract) 4: Canvas 5: DockPanel 6: Grid 7: StackPanel 8: UniformGrid 9: WrapPanelPanel定义了Ch... 阅读全文
posted @ 2012-10-31 09:31 xx++ 阅读(154) 评论(1) 推荐(0) 编辑
摘要: 我们将一个tooltip控件绑定到button上,以便鼠标经过button时,可以显示提示信息, 1: private void ToolTipTest() 2: { 3: Button btn = new Button(); 4: btn.Content = "Hello world!"; 5: btn.HorizontalAlignment = System.Windows.HorizontalAlignment.Center; 6: btn.VerticalAlignment = System.Windows.Verti... 阅读全文
posted @ 2012-10-30 08:02 xx++ 阅读(212) 评论(0) 推荐(1) 编辑
摘要: 本篇讲解Button and Other Controls 在wpf中,控件一词比早期的window from更具有意义,在早期的windows from中,屏幕上的一切都是控件,但是在wpf中这个词保留给用户交互使用。也就是说,在用户使用键盘或者鼠标时,控件会给用户一定的响应。 Control类继承自FrameworkElement: 1: O... 阅读全文
posted @ 2012-10-29 09:38 xx++ 阅读(293) 评论(0) 推荐(0) 编辑
摘要: OK,距离上次发博客居然已经有三个月了,上次写的Ext也没有写完,很对不起大家,事情总是来不完的,弄着弄着就忘记了自己还有博客这回事了。 这次我们说个html框架:BootStrap,来自Twitter的前台框架,哈哈,有了它,基本上让我们这些后台的家伙脱离美工来设计自己的界面了。 我们开始,首先去BootStrap网站下载BootStrap框架 鸟文... 阅读全文
posted @ 2012-10-26 17:26 xx++ 阅读(1762) 评论(0) 推荐(0) 编辑
摘要: ok,接上回,我们已经完成了一个界面,一颗ajax tree,那么今天我们将完成树的事件的侦听,表格的实现和extjs的继承。首先,我们来完成最容易的东东,树的侦听,修改上一节的tree代码,使它看起来像这个样子:easy吧,listeners是一个初始化属性,专门用于定义事件的,在api中大家可以自行查找,里面的东东很丰富,选择一个适合自己的吧,什么?你问我这个attributes是哪里来的?其实,我是firebug来的......,别扔砖头啊。好吧,我确实偷懒了,但是有神器干嘛不用呢?不能应为有了汽车就忘记自己还会走路的是吧,嘿嘿。ok,其余的控件,大家都知道该如何搞定了吧。那么我们继续, 阅读全文
posted @ 2012-07-05 12:48 xx++ 阅读(1812) 评论(2) 推荐(3) 编辑
摘要: 首先,我们来看看效果,这是需要实现的东东,经典布局,好吧,我承认,这玩意已经被做烂了,但是还是写写,记录下吧,高手略过哦。我不打算写什么分步的教程,教你如何去使用控件,我们的目标只有一个,实现功能,并且我们的时间不多,毕竟时间宝贵,4天完成,后台我采用php(两天学的),两天写ext后台(其实还有个前台界面,那个就不说了)。 好了,第一天,我们先准备下工具: 1、Sublime_text2 不得不说的编辑器,相当牛掰。 2、PremiumSoft 不说了,一个很不错的数据库工具,放弃phpmyadmin吧 3、ExtJs库,在这里我讲的将是extjs 3.4库,ex... 阅读全文
posted @ 2012-07-04 18:12 xx++ 阅读(6136) 评论(5) 推荐(7) 编辑